This image was taken for a story that ran in The Manawatu Evening Standard on 20 January, 1964. "Off into the unknown--at least in their imaginations--are these young people, all members of the Rowland family. This historic canoe--among several articles on display--was used by the children's ancestor, Mr David Rowland, on the Manawatu River 90 years ago."
